Transaction 363d3058a70c973a4f85d26b6a7fc7e7696d16c0d934d599fa234e2abddbcfb1
1 Input
1 Output
-
363d3058a70c973a4f85d26b6a7fc7e7696d16c0d934d599fa234e2abddbcfb1:0
- value
- 2801922
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 309b64dd6ea657b3c53fcb3431d9505f6e452c3d OP_EQUAL
- address
- 3682WiVpbt6drgvNWUGttV1YkNDhrgMeEj